Shanghai Power Cable Engineering Company uses engineering projects as its business running management units, and can be divided into headquarter overall strategy management and project department executive running management. Project department executive running management mainly accomplishes all the detailed transaction processing, different types of plan administration, and quality/cost effective control during the whole project implementation procedure. This paper discusses the above project department level transaction management demand. The system’s main developing goal is to emphasis on full-cycle project management through information technology, and to support project management and running under scientific plan guidance.Guided by the above target, this software’s overall demands include the following functions:project department’s basic business operation management function, project plan and progress management function, project construction level quality inspection and verification management function, project completion check transaction management function, and project manager oriented comprehensive information statistics and analysis function. This paper amply discusses the above functions, builds user case modules, and describes the software’s system design. This project department management system uses web browser/web server/database server module configuration, and the paper discusses corresponding software structure constitution, system database design, main modules’ detailed design, and programming implementation and testing.This project department management system for Shanghai Power Cable Engineering Company uses C# to program, uses SQL Server as database server, runs and disposes in.NET environment with Windows platform. The software has been finished testing, and is running on headquarter and project department platform to do practical business operation test. It shows well functional and stable, and meets project department’s transaction management requirement well. |